Effects Of Filters on DVB-T Receiver Performance Under AWGN, RAYLEIGH and RICEAN Fading Channels

Digital Video Broadcasting – Terrestrial (DVB-T) has become a very popular technologyfor terrestrial digital television services. DVB-T is based on Orthogonal Frequency Division Multiplexing (OFDM) technique. OFDM is considered suitable forDVB-T system because of its low Inter-Symbol Interference (ISI). DVB-T has some limitations too including large dynamic signal range and sensitivity to frequency error. To overcome these limitations a good DVB-T receiver is a must. In this paper we address these issues. This paper has two-fold objectives (i) to investigate the performances of DVB-T system under different channel conditions, and (ii)to improve performance of DVB-T system by selecting suitable filters in receiver. To investigate the performance of DVB-T system we have considered some popular channel models namely AWGN, Rayleigh, andRicean. In order to improve the system performance some classic filters like Butterworth, Chebyshev, and elliptic have been included in the receiver. The simulation results show that a careful selection of filter is a must for a DVB-T system. It is also shown that the filter selection should be based on the underlying channel condition s.
